在当今这个科技飞速发展的时代,人工智能(AI)已经成为了一个热门的话题。而Python编程,作为人工智能领域的首选语言,正逐渐成为每个人都需要掌握的技能。那么,如何学会Python编程,从而轻松开启人工智能时代的大门呢?以下是一些建议和步骤。
理解Python编程语言
首先,我们需要了解Python编程语言的基本特性和优势。Python是一种解释型、高级、通用型编程语言,以其简洁、易读的语法和强大的标准库而著称。以下是Python的一些特点:
- 简洁易读:Python的语法类似于英语,使得编写代码更加直观易懂。
- 跨平台:Python可以在多种操作系统上运行,如Windows、macOS和Linux。
- 丰富的库和框架:Python拥有大量高质量的库和框架,可以轻松实现各种功能,如数据科学、机器学习、Web开发等。
- 社区支持:Python拥有庞大的开发者社区,可以提供丰富的资源和帮助。
学习Python编程的步骤
1. 确定学习目标
在开始学习Python之前,明确自己的学习目标是至关重要的。你希望通过学习Python实现什么目标?是为了进行数据分析、机器学习,还是开发Web应用程序?明确目标有助于制定合理的学习计划。
2. 学习基础知识
掌握Python编程语言的基础知识是学习Python编程的第一步。以下是一些基础概念:
- 变量和数据类型:了解变量、数据类型(如整数、浮点数、字符串等)以及如何声明和操作它们。
- 控制结构:学习条件语句(if-else)、循环语句(for、while)以及异常处理。
- 函数:了解如何定义和调用函数,以及函数参数和返回值。
- 文件操作:学习如何读取和写入文件。
3. 实践编程
理论知识是基础,但实际编程才是提高的关键。以下是一些建议:
- 动手实践:通过编写小程序、完成在线编程练习等方式,将所学知识应用到实际项目中。
- 阅读优秀代码:通过阅读他人的代码,了解不同的编程风格和技巧。
- 参与开源项目:加入开源项目,与其他开发者合作,共同提高。
4. 学习人工智能相关知识
学习Python编程只是人工智能领域的基础。为了更好地掌握人工智能技术,你还需要学习以下知识:
- 数学基础:包括线性代数、概率论、统计学等。
- 机器学习:了解机器学习的基本概念、算法和应用。
- 深度学习:学习神经网络、卷积神经网络、循环神经网络等深度学习技术。
5. 利用在线资源和社区支持
学习Python编程和人工智能的过程中,可以利用以下资源:
- 在线教程和课程:如Codecademy、Coursera、Udemy等。
- 技术社区:如Stack Overflow、GitHub、Reddit等。
- 书籍:《Python编程:从入门到实践》、《深度学习》等。
总结
学会Python编程是开启人工智能时代大门的关键。通过掌握Python编程语言和人工智能相关知识,你将能够在这个充满机遇和挑战的时代中脱颖而出。只要付出努力,不断学习和实践,你一定能够在这个领域取得成功。祝你好运!
